QinetiQ required antenna installation designs for Airbus H125 and H145 helicopters within a classified programme, with configuration, airworthiness and integration constraints across multiple aircraft variants.
KDC Projects operated as a fixed-price delivery partner, undertaking aircraft surveys, mechanical and electrical design, CAD modelling and drawing release through to installation trial support.
This provided assured installation definitions, reduced integration risk during modification, and enabled progression through review, test and flight clearance activities.

TASKING
Investigation and design of mounted COTS parts inclusive of Mechanical and Electrical design. Drawings were checked and released by KDC internal checkers. KDC support provided through trial installation, including rapid prototyping of space models.
DELIVERABLES
- Preliminary Design Review – Installation concept models (CAD) and prototype test fit.
- Critical Design Review – installation drawing pack pre-release
- Installation Drawings and CAD – delivered as finished.
OUTCOME
KDC Projects delivered this Fixed Price Work Package to time, cost, and quality requirements. Onsite and remote installation support was provided flexibly to ensure smooth program delivery. KDC collaborated closely with QinetiQ throughout engaging in regular onsite reviews. Test flights were completed successfully enabling the next stage of the project.
